Features of the Hospital Bed

The hospital beds provided by Kalstein are equipped with features that ensure patient safety, comfort, and adaptability. One of the standout features is the adjustable height mechanism, which allows for easier patient access and transfer, reducing the risk of injury to both patients and healthcare providers. Additionally, these beds come with customizable head and foot sections, enabling patients to be positioned comfortably for various treatments and rest.

Kalstein hospital beds also include advanced locking systems to prevent accidental movements and ensure stability during treatments. Furthermore, the beds are designed with user-friendly controls, simplifying operation for healthcare staff and improving efficiency in daily medical routines.
